W30×148 vs W30×173

A side-by-side comparison of two AISC wide-flange beams, 16th Edition. Detailing dimensions to the nearest 1/16 in.

W30×173 is the heavier section at 173 lb per foot, versus 148 for W30×148 (25 lb/ft more).

Both are nominally 30 in. deep.

W30×173 has the greater bending strength: section modulus Sx of 541 in³ versus 436, about 24% more.

PropertyW30×148W30×173
Weight148 lb/ft173 lb/ft
Depth (d)30 5/8"30 1/2"
Flange width (bf)10 1/2"15"
Web thickness (tw)5/8"5/8"
Flange thickness (tf)1 3/16"1 1/16"
Area (A)43.6 in²50.9 in²
Moment of inertia (Ix)6680 in⁴8230 in⁴
Section modulus (Sx)436 in³541 in³
Plastic modulus (Zx)500 in³607 in³
